Been coming here since I was a few years old to eat and play at the whacky warehouse. I’m now 27 and still come with my family, and now with my own husband and children. It’s a few miles away from us but at least one of the family makes the trip on Sunday. The carvery is lovely. Always fresh, hot and tasty. The best mash out of all the local carvery’s! (So if you’re looking for somewhere that does smooth mash, you’ve found the right place) Their normal menu is also lovely, starters, mains and desserts! The kids menu is always amazing. For a main, 2 sides and a drink it’s a few quid! With the option to add a pudding for 99p! And they’ve actually got their portion sizes right, too. I order the small portion for my 2.5 & 4 year old and there’s always just a bit left over so it will do i would say until about age 5-6. I hate when you go somewhere and order a kids meal and you get a HUGE portion and it all goes to waste! 10/10, would definitely recommend.
